From mboxrd@z Thu Jan 1 00:00:00 1970 Return-Path: X-Spam-Checker-Version: SpamAssassin 3.4.1 (2015-04-28) on dcvr.yhbt.net X-Spam-Level: X-Spam-ASN: AS31976 209.132.180.0/23 X-Spam-Status: No, score=-11.6 required=3.0 tests=AWL,BAYES_00,DKIMWL_WL_MED, DKIM_SIGNED,DKIM_VALID,DKIM_VALID_AU,HEADER_FROM_DIFFERENT_DOMAINS, MAILING_LIST_MULTI,RCVD_IN_DNSWL_HI,USER_IN_DEF_DKIM_WL shortcircuit=no autolearn=ham autolearn_force=no version=3.4.1 Received: from vger.kernel.org (vger.kernel.org [209.132.180.67]) by dcvr.yhbt.net (Postfix) with ESMTP id EB8FD1F97E for ; Fri, 5 Oct 2018 21:54:17 +0000 (UTC) Received: (majordomo@vger.kernel.org) by vger.kernel.org via listexpand id S1728088AbeJFEyz (ORCPT ); Sat, 6 Oct 2018 00:54:55 -0400 Received: from mail-it1-f201.google.com ([209.85.166.201]:38798 "EHLO mail-it1-f201.google.com" rhost-flags-OK-OK-OK-OK) by vger.kernel.org with ESMTP id S1725772AbeJFEyy (ORCPT ); Sat, 6 Oct 2018 00:54:54 -0400 Received: by mail-it1-f201.google.com with SMTP id d10so3758226itk.3 for ; Fri, 05 Oct 2018 14:54:15 -0700 (PDT) DKIM-Signature: v=1; a=rsa-sha256; c=relaxed/relaxed; d=google.com; s=20161025; h=date:in-reply-to:message-id:mime-version:references:subject:from:to :cc; bh=TRBX8qwZ55BtdIRtlv2LiiFwGP4ix4jviC+1rKEfuJw=; b=pXoV+nQpZIFVF3tj2SACjjt41E9X5mK+07AfEFgxoCAEoUs8eeIEa0Pqrg7+GutQ2K GMgTUseWDZHxw2pwhRM2qCH2co0YeGDu9Bt8QgwnyvABPoKsWZDeVAb5lQEdLoIo4fmO 2+tLnxqv3dZ7UHJPNn0ahjUoH0un5gB7R997qaE/3JkxplCJ2cDBU+0ulpq/Y8STuq2p 9Li3VCLnnwE0Eiv9lQyQXvoEKNbKdWPbAsEv1Ll4qYIIAdiikeoH7bA+G9JK1zgtYP9E vk05mX8Zzu/HChn5YZS2740ggphkK/BT2DD4I5wdyK2yUMhvHaM0kzj50eR0hj4ue2qZ dUuw== X-Google-DKIM-Signature: v=1; a=rsa-sha256; c=relaxed/relaxed; d=1e100.net; s=20161025; h=x-gm-message-state:date:in-reply-to:message-id:mime-version :references:subject:from:to:cc; bh=TRBX8qwZ55BtdIRtlv2LiiFwGP4ix4jviC+1rKEfuJw=; b=ml49JJ3Rfucs7/SxSf2n9vSCyk5r9OdaKdf6fRRGO5J+Lcqw48iwS2MHNqF4xFR26W FawIxH01loq/LWYFtol6eyk/jvP04aGX+xM5eFmHq74VaiZgTdbZGGnfa8lTR9+2fQzv FYvct8STtAFZ9A5iOGtkQGihGIChGagQKVI9OQv+5aT2gZmjBj9UMX+CXGItwGOQURDi l4Hlz9B9s8tG4TBHouGGmlfohITInc8F2skQbAh49v/CUjWW6/g+GCs9cOUJLPLbzJLa eZgn3Yy4/uKpsKSVdERRPM+4twV3qO5ZKLLa+H4RbU0F9P8SxSjQmV46vYYrFGI5sal/ JQZA== X-Gm-Message-State: ABuFfohXIpV87DImsYCEhTzchrUBGUgHc4N5RydzLjKKGlLf07f3iSqf 1gEreQrwtDImp+DF/swBc0bQ0yyknaLeCXxrAj8jW09ZxEj/DQMAJaqwpejiWR39oabq3DztwM1 UAgjFLcY0YvPda3Y+LHZvq5GVHq6YtLtWRcNbFENykAJP9BlV/LfH/PycYcc= X-Google-Smtp-Source: ACcGV63OjpXtHXA3t6UB/FALJiPUQk+hqbEvHPNbHuPQVRMRBUYIQqiukRiMPAhvm1t2kgCIREqG9g3cyXI+ X-Received: by 2002:a24:2153:: with SMTP id e80-v6mr9977864ita.1.1538776455472; Fri, 05 Oct 2018 14:54:15 -0700 (PDT) Date: Fri, 5 Oct 2018 14:54:01 -0700 In-Reply-To: Message-Id: <8a71066fdf46c9d2297d0211c693f7287251f56b.1538775186.git.matvore@google.com> Mime-Version: 1.0 References: X-Mailer: git-send-email 2.19.0.605.g01d371f741-goog Subject: [PATCH v5 1/7] t/README: reformat Do, Don't, Keep in mind lists From: Matthew DeVore To: git@vger.kernel.org Cc: Matthew DeVore , peff@peff.net, jonathantanmy@google.com, gitster@pobox.com, jrn@google.com, sunshine@sunshineco.com, szeder.dev@gmail.com Content-Type: text/plain; charset="UTF-8" Sender: git-owner@vger.kernel.org Precedence: bulk List-ID: X-Mailing-List: git@vger.kernel.org The list of Don'ts for test writing has grown large such that it is hard to see at a glance which section an item is in. In other words, if I ignore a little bit of surrounding context, the "don'ts" look like "do's." To make the list more readable, prefix "Don't" in front of every first sentence in the items. Also, the "Keep in mind" list is out of place and awkward, because it was a very short "list" beneath two very long ones, and it seemed easy to miss under the list of "don'ts," and it only had one item. So move this item to the list of "do's" and phrase as "Remember..."
